Step-by-step Preparation of Double Crunch Honey Garlic Chicken
Making double crunch honey garlic chicken at home is easier than you might think. Follow these steps, and you’ll have a delicious dish that impresses every time. Whether you’re meal prepping for the week or cooking for friends, enjoy the journey!
Prepare the chicken
Start off by prepping your chicken breasts. Place each breast between two sheets of plastic wrap and use a meat mallet to pound them to about 1.25 cm thickness. This not only helps in cooking evenly but also makes the chicken more tender. Alternatively, you can slice them horizontally to create cutlets for that perfect crunch!
Create the breading mix
Next, it’s time for your flavor base. In a large bowl, combine 500 g of all-purpose flour, 4 teaspoons of fine sea salt, pepper, and an array of spices like ground ginger and nutmeg. You know what they say—flavor is key! Consider reserving half the blend in an airtight bag to freeze for future fried delights. Trust me; it will save you time down the road.
Prepare the egg wash
Now, whisk together 4 large eggs and 120 ml of water in a shallow dish. This egg wash will help the breading stick beautifully to the chicken.
Dredge and bread the chicken
It’s time to assemble. Lightly season the chicken cutlets with a touch of salt and pepper, then dredge them first in your seasoned flour mix. Next, dip them into the egg wash, and finally, give them another coat of the flour mixture, pressing down to ensure that the breading sticks well. This is where the magic begins!
Fry the chicken
Heat canola oil until it’s about 1.25 cm deep in a large skillet over medium heat. Fry the chicken cutlets for about 4–5 minutes on each side, or until they’re golden brown and cooked through. Adjust the heat as necessary so they don't burn. It's also wise to keep an eye on the temperature to ensure the chicken crisps perfectly.
Create the honey garlic sauce
While your chicken is resting, it’s time to whip up the honey garlic sauce. In a medium saucepan,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at, then add 3 minced garlic cloves. Sauté until fragrant but avoid browning. Stir in 340 g of honey, soy sauce, and black pepper. Let it simmer for about 5–10 minutes, stirring occasionally to avoid foaming.
Sauce and serve the chicken
Once your chicken is perfectly crisp, dip it into the honey garlic sauce immediately before serving. The combination of flavors—sweet, savory, and that delicious crunch—will have everyone coming back for seconds!
Oven-baked option
If you’d prefer to bake your chicken, preheat your oven to 218°C and place a sheet pan inside to heat. Brush it lightly with oil, arrange the coated cutlets with some space, and spray the tops with canola oil. Bake for 15 minutes, flipping halfway, until deep golden and crisp, then sauce and serve. Cooking Tips and Notes for Double Crunch Honey Garlic Chicken
Maintaining Crispiness
To keep your double crunch honey garlic chicken crispy, let the fried chicken rest on a wire rack instead of paper towels. This technique prevents steam from softening the crust, ensuring that delightful crunch remains intact. For an extra layer of crunch, you can bake the chicken in a preheated oven after frying.
Substituting Ingredients
Don't have all the spices? No problem! You can substitute dried thyme with oregano or basil. If you're out of honey, brown sugar mixed with a bit of water will work as a makeshift glaze. For those who prefer a lighter option, consider air frying the chicken for a healthier take.
Storing Leftovers
If you have any le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, pop them in the oven at 180°C (350°F) for about 10-15 minutes. This will help restore their crunchiness while warming them up. Enjoy your delicious double crunch honey garlic chicken again!

Double Crunch Honey Garlic Chicken
Equipment
- Large Skillet
- Meat mallet
- shallow dish
- medium saucepan
- wire rack
- oven
Ingredients
Chicken Preparation
- 4 large boneless, skinless chicken breasts
Breading
- 500 g all-purpose flour
- 4 teaspoons fine sea salt
- 4 teaspoons freshly ground black pepper
- 3 tablespoons ground ginger
- 1 tablespoon freshly grated nutmeg
- 2 teaspoons dried thyme
- 2 teaspoons ground sage
- 1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
- 2 tablespoons sweet paprika
Egg Wash
- 4 large eggs
- 120 ml water
Frying
- Canola oil, enough for frying (approx. 1.25 cm deep in skillet)
Honey Garlic Sauce
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 3 cloves garlic, finely minced
- 340 g honey
- 60 ml low sodium soy sauce
- 1 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
Instructions
Preparation
- Place chicken breasts between two sheets of plastic wrap and use a meat mallet to pound to 1.25 cm thickness, or slice horizontally to create cutlets.
- In a large bowl, combine flour, salt, black pepper, ground ginger, nutmeg, thyme, sage, cayenne pepper, and paprika. Reserve half of the blend in an airtight bag and freeze for future use.
- Whisk eggs with water in a shallow dish until evenly blended.
- Lightly season chicken cutlets with salt and pepper. Dredge each in flour mixture, then dip in egg wash, and coat again in flour, pressing to ensure the breading adheres.
- Heat canola oil to 1.25 cm depth in a large skillet over medium heat. Fry chicken cutlets for 4–5 minutes on each side until golden brown and cooked through, adjusting heat to avoid burning.
- Transfer fried chicken to a wire rack and allow to rest several minutes to maintain crispness before saucing.
- Heat olive oil in a medium saucepan over medium heat. Add minced garlic and gently sauté until soft without coloration. Stir in honey, soy sauce, and black pepper. Simmer for 5–10 minutes, stirring and monitoring for foaming. Remove from heat and cool briefly.
- Dip cooked chicken pieces into the honey garlic sauce immediately before serving. Plate and serve hot with your choice of steamed rice or noodles.
- Preheat oven to 218°C with a sheet pan positioned inside. Lightly brush the hot pan with oil and arrange coated chicken cutlets spaced apart. Spray the tops with canola oil. Bake on the second lowest oven rack for 15 minutes undisturbed, then flip and bake an additional 10–15 minutes until the exterior is deeply golden and crisp. Coat with sauce and serve immediately.
